Solutions for "city in india crossword" by Letter Count
3 Letters
GOA: A small state in western India, known for its beaches and distinct culture, often appearing in crosswords due to its short name.
4 Letters
PUNE: A major city in the Indian state of Maharashtra, known as a hub for education and IT, a common answer for 4-letter city clues.
5 Letters
DELHI: The capital territory of India, encompassing New Delhi. A frequently used answer in crosswords for a 5-letter Indian city.
6 Letters
MUMBAI: Formerly Bombay, it is the financial capital of India and a densely populated metropolis, commonly featured as a 6-letter city.
JAIPUR: Known as the 'Pink City', it is the capital of Rajasthan, famous for its historical palaces and forts, often a 6-letter solution.
7 Letters
CHENNAI: The capital of the Indian state of Tamil Nadu, located on the Coromandel Coast, a popular 7-letter answer.
KOLKATA: Formerly Calcutta, it is the capital of West Bengal and a major cultural and educational center, another common 7-letter solution.

Tips For Your Next Puzzle
- Analyze the Clue's Specifics: Beyond "city in India," look for adjectives or additional phrases. Does it mention a river, a region, or a particular industry (e.g., "IT hub in India")? This can narrow down your options significantly.
- Consider Letter Count First: If you have intersecting letters, always prioritize answers that fit the exact letter count. This is often the quickest way to eliminate incorrect possibilities and confirm a correct one.
- Think of Common Crossword Answers: Some cities are simply more popular in crosswords due to their common usage and adaptable letter counts. Memorize a few key ones like DELHI, GOA, MUMBAI, and CHENNAI as your go-to options.
- Check for Older Names: For Indian cities, be aware that some, like Mumbai (Bombay) or Kolkata (Calcutta), had previous names that setters might use, especially in older puzzles or those aiming for higher difficulty.
